Original language | English |
---|---|
Specialist publication | Times Higher Education |
Publication status | Published - 31 Jul 2009 |
The hare or the tortoise?
Research output: Contribution to specialist publication › Article
Research output: Contribution to specialist publication › Article
Original language | English |
---|---|
Specialist publication | Times Higher Education |
Publication status | Published - 31 Jul 2009 |